Portuguese to English Dictionary

Versão em português

revitalises and invigorates tired and dull-looking skin pronunciation in American English - revitalises and invigorates tired and dull-looking skin in Portuguese pronunciation Translate revitalises and invigorates tired and dull-looking skin to Portuguese Language